Nutrition is crucial for advancing sustainable aquaculture, with a focus on climate-smart alternatives and innovative feed solutions. We explore replacements to critical aquafeed ingredients like fishmeal, fish oil and soy proteins, by assessing alternatives in plant, insect, and microbial proteins space. Our insights cover new additives, processing technologies, and strategies for converting byproducts and waste into feed. By emphasizing short-travel, low-footprint proteins and alternative omega-3 sources, we help clients navigate the evolving landscape of aquaculture nutrition to enhance sustainability and efficiency.
We provide expert consulting on advancing health and genetics in aquaculture. Our focus includes next-generation diagnostics, genome technologies, and innovations like sterile and monosex populations. We offer insights into new vaccines, antibiotic replacements, and advanced diagnostic tools. By exploring pre- and probiotics, microbiome-based drugs, as well non medical strategies, we help address critical challenges such as sea lice and various diseases, enhancing animal welfare and optimizing health management in aquaculture.

We provide expert consulting on blue carbon initiatives. Our services cover carbon sequestration, storage, and the role of ecosystems such as mangroves, seagrass meadows, and kelp forests as carbon sinks. We offer insights into government policies, NGO activities, and investment opportunities in blue carbon projects. Our expertise includes ecosystem restoration, sustainable aquaculture, and the use of remote sensing and AI-powered mapping. We also help clients navigate carbon credit markets, marine protected areas, and strategies for climate change mitigation and resilience.
